popular Dance Songs
For those who love to dance in groups, there are a variety of songs that bring people together on the dance floor. Here are a few favorites:
Electric Slide: This classic dance is known for its simple yet addictive movements, making it easy for anyone to join in. The Chicken Dance: This iconic song is a must-listen at wedding receptions. Its humor and infectious rhythm make it a crowd favorite. Unlike other popular dance songs, you never see it performed live at music concerts, making it a unique addition to any wedding playlist. Line Dancing Songs: These songs often involve choreography that allows multiple dancers to move in unison, creating a heartwarming spectacle on the dance floor.
